On Thu, 21 May 2020 06:45:42 PDT (-0700), Anup Patel wrote:
> Right now the RISC-V timer is convoluted to support:
> 1. Linux RISC-V S-mode (with MMU) where it will use TIME CSR
> for clocksource and SBI timer calls for clockevent device.
> 2. Linux RISC-V M-mode (without MMU) where it will use CLINT
> MMIO counter register for clocksource and CLINT MMIO compare
> register for clockevent device.
>
> This patch removes MMIO related stuff from RISC-V timer driver
> so that we can have a separate CLINT timer driver.

This one will also break bisecting for the K210.
